What’s Khmer?

Khmer is a language spoken by over 20 million people in Southeast Asia, particularly in Cambodia. It is a member of the Austro-Asiatic language family and has been influenced by Hinduism, Buddhism, and neighboring languages. The Khmer alphabet is one of the oldest in Southeast Asia. What’s onychomadesis?

Onychomadesis is the separation of the nail plate from the nail matrix, caused by various factors such as trauma, disease, infection, and medication. Treatment may include topical ointments or nail removal, and a new nail will eventually grow. Marriage penalty: what is it?

Marriage penalty refers to an increase in tax liability for couples after marriage. It occurs due to changes in deductions and exemptions for which they qualify. What’s distal colitis?

Distal colitis is a type of ulcerative colitis that causes inflammation in the left half of the colon, increasing the risk of colon cancer. Symptoms include painful cramps, bloody diarrhea, and weight loss. The cause is uncertain, but it may be related to a dysfunctional immune system.
